Supervisors urge Recreation & Parks to remove Justin Herman name from Embarcadero plaza

San Francisco Board of Supervisors Land Use and Transportation Committee · September 11, 2017

The committee adopted a resolution urging Recreation & Parks to remove the Justin Herman name from the Embarcadero plaza, temporarily refer to the site as Embarcadero Plaza, and noted an estimated $5,200 signage cost; the measure moves to the full Board.

The Land Use & Transportation Committee on Sept. 11 approved a resolution urging the Recreation & Parks Commission to remove the name Justin Herman from the plaza at the foot of Market Street and Embarcadero and to refer to the space as Embarcadero Plaza until a replacement honoree is selected.
